How will automation reduce infrastructure complexity?

Automation reduces infrastructure complexity by hiding, standardizing, and self-managing the moving parts that humans used to handle manually. Instead of juggling servers, networks, configs, and failures yourself, automation turns infrastructure into something predictable and easier to operate.

Here’s how that actually happens:


🧩 1. Infrastructure as Code (IaC) Simplifies Setup

Instead of manually configuring servers:

  • You define infrastructure in code
  • Systems are created automatically and consistently

👉 Tools like Terraform and AWS CloudFormation:

  • Eliminate manual errors
  • Make environments repeatable
  • Reduce setup time from days → minutes

⚙️ 2. Standardization Removes Variability

Automation enforces the same configuration everywhere:

  • Same OS setup
  • Same security policies
  • Same deployment steps

👉 Using Ansible or Chef:

  • No “it works on my machine” problems
  • Easier debugging and maintenance

🔄 3. Self-Service Infrastructure

Developers don’t need to depend on admins:

  • They can provision resources on demand

👉 Cloud platforms like Amazon Web Services and Microsoft Azure provide:

  • Automated provisioning
  • Prebuilt templates

🤖 4. Automated Scaling & Load Management

Instead of manually adding servers:

  • Systems scale automatically based on demand

👉 With Kubernetes:

  • Pods scale up/down
  • Traffic is balanced automatically

🔍 5. Automated Monitoring & Alerting

Automation reduces complexity by:

  • Detecting issues early
  • Filtering noise

👉 Platforms like Datadog:

  • Correlate metrics automatically
  • Highlight only critical problems

🧠 6. AI-Driven Operations (AIOps)

AI reduces the need for human troubleshooting:

  • Detects anomalies
  • Identifies root causes
  • Suggests or applies fixes

👉 Example:

  • Instead of 10 alerts → 1 actionable insight

🔄 7. Self-Healing Systems

Automation can fix issues automatically:

  • Restart failed services
  • Replace unhealthy nodes
  • Roll back broken deployments

👉 In container systems:

  • Failures are handled without human intervention

📦 8. Containerization Simplifies Dependencies

Applications are packaged with everything they need:

  • No manual dependency management

👉 Tools like Docker:

  • Ensure consistency across environments
  • Reduce compatibility issues

🔐 9. Automated Security & Compliance

Automation enforces:

  • Security policies
  • Patch updates
  • Compliance checks

👉 Result:

  • Fewer vulnerabilities
  • Less manual auditing

🌐 10. Abstracting Infrastructure Layers

Automation hides complexity behind simple interfaces:

  • APIs instead of manual configs
  • Dashboards instead of CLI commands

👉 Users interact with:

  • “Deploy app” instead of “configure 10 servers”
